There are liability car insurance policies that cover for accidental bodily injury as well as property damage to others. Auto insurance protects you and your car from the dangers of the road. There are also car insurance policies that can cover a motorist from car damages in a car accident with a driver who doesn’t have liability insurance. Knowing what your exact needs are and being aware of the minimum car insurance requirement in the place where you live in can help you in being able to choose the best car insurance policy to cover your own vehicle. Another type of car insurance policy available for you covers for medical expenses for injuries caused by a car accident regardless of fault.
